Commercial Description:
Hoppier, maltier and with more alcohol than a standard IPA, Hercules Double IPA definitely is not for the faint of heart. Hercules Double IPA is, however, an elixir fit for the gods. A brash but creamy wonder, Hercules pours a deep orange-coppery color, forming substantial lace in the glass. Hercules Double IPA delivers a huge amount of piney, floral, and citrusy hop aroma and flavor from start to finish. A hefty backbone of nutty, toffee-like malt character balances Hercules' aggressive, punchy hop profile. 85 International Bittering Units (IBUs).

Bomber from Whole Foods (Tampa, FL). Pours a slightly hazy dark amber to copper color with a massive foamy tan-white head that settles slowly. Aroma is sweet and floral with notes of pine, citrus, malt, caramel, honey, some hints of grapefruit and toffee. Flavor is sweet and floral with notes of piney hops, malt, caramel, citrus, some hints of honey and bitter floral hops. Generally medium body with a pleasing malty and floral hop finish.
